Everyone in PR is a member of one of these camps.![]() More than 480,000 votes were cast for statehood, more than 7,500 for free association/independence and more than 6,500 for independence, with roughly half of polling centers reporting. The participation rate was nearly 23 percent with roughly 2.26 million registered voters. U.S. Congress Has The Final Say: U.S. Congress has final say on any changes to the U.S. territory's political status, regardless of the referendum's final outcome. And three Puerto Rican political parties that favor other options than statehood boycotted the vote, which took place amid an economic crisis that has triggered an exodus of islanders to the U.S. mainland. |
